The FLV Rich Cinnamon is excellent. However, I actually prefer the recipe without it. Even at 0.33 % it's very strong and I find that it takes away from the juiciness of the apple. It's probably not supposed to be all that juicy, as it is a fritter - but I found the slightly juicier version delicious. Returnity mentions in the notes that if you don't have the FLV Rich Cin you could up the Cap Cin Danish by 1 - 2 % (or sub with FA Cinnamon Ceylon), but I prefer the recipe as is, just omitting the Rich Cinnamon. It is excellent (drier and a more in your face Cinnamon) when made exactly as prescribed though, as well.
